Battery Assessment Submission Deadline Change
Summary
Senate Bill 25-163, enacted in 2025, requires a battery stewardship organization to complete an assessment of the opportunities and challenges associated with the end-of-life management of certain batteries in the state. A battery stewardship organization is required to complete the assessment on or before December 1, 2028, and submit the completed assessment to the general assembly on or before March 1, 2028.(Note: This summary applies to this bill as enacted.)

The bill was finalized and signed into law, changing the title to reflect the specific sponsors and clarifying the subject matter regarding battery stewardship. The most significant substantive change is the extension of the deadline for the department to submit its end-of-life battery management assessment from March 1, 2028, to March 1, 2029, providing an additional year for compliance. Minor formatting adjustments were made to the signatures and title sections to align with standard legislative formatting.
Scope change
The scope of the bill remains focused on battery stewardship, but the timeline for reporting requirements has been extended.
TIMELINE
The deadline for the department to submit the required battery assessment was extended from March 1, 2028, to March 1, 2029.
